Bug Description
Binary package hint: banshee
I am using Ubuntu 11.04 beta
What happened:
.There is vedio movie playing in banshee.
.Then i went to next movie in playlist, it also worked fine.
.Then i clicked on videos to see all list of videos available.
.Then i clicked on some songs to play right then, ie leave the already playing movie and play the song i clicked immediatly.
.Then the crash occurred.
This happened almost every time i repeat the above procedure.
